To appreciate what makes a Plug One.1 exceptional, one must first understand its frame and intrinsic qualities. It is a Precision Frame fusion rifle, a archetype known for its tight, vertical recoil patterns and consistent damage output. This inherent stability is its greatest strength, providing a reliable foundation upon which powerful perks can build. Unlike faster-firing frames that can feel erratic, the Plug One.1 demands a deliberate playstyle, rewarding careful aim and timing with devastating bursts of energy. Its versatility is further highlighted by its ability to roll with both damage-dealing perks for raw output and utility perks that enhance its handling, reload speed, or ability regeneration. This foundational stability is the canvas upon which the masterpiece of a god roll is painted.

In the realm of PvE, a Plug One.1 god roll transforms the weapon from a mere special ammo option into a versatile tool capable of handling both swarms of minor enemies and chunking the health of major combatants or bosses. The primary objective here is to maximize damage output and uptime. For the third column, perks like Feeding Frenzy or Stats for All are highly prized. Feeding Frenzy dramatically increases reload speed after kills, ensuring the Guardian can quickly get back into the fight. Stats for All, when activated by damaging three targets, provides a broader stat package that enhances handling, reload, and stability, making the weapon feel exceptionally snappy. The true crown jewel for PvE, however, often resides in the fourth column. Reservoir Burst is a standout, causing the weapon to fire a massive, explosive round when the magazine is full, creating chain-reaction explosions among packed enemies. For sustained single-target damage, the classic combination of Vorpal Weapon is invaluable, providing a flat damage increase against bosses, champions, and vehicles. A roll pairing Feeding Frenzy with Reservoir Burst creates an add-clear monster, while Stats for All with Vorpal Weapon offers a balanced option for general play and champion disruption.

The Crucible and other PvP arenas demand a different kind of perfection from the Plug One.1. Here, consistency, range, and the ability to secure a one-hit-kill from as far as possible are paramount. The god roll chase shifts toward enhancing the weapon's effective engagement distance and tightening its bolt spread. For the barrel, choices like Hammer-Forged Rifling or Smallbore are sought after for their boosts to range and stability. A range masterwork is typically non-negotiable, pushing the weapon's damage falloff threshold further out. The perk philosophy changes dramatically. Under Pressure is arguably the most coveted perk in the third column for PvP; it significantly increases stability and accuracy as the magazine depletes, which is precisely when a fusion rifle user needs it most during a duel. In the fourth column, the introduction of Kickstart has been revolutionary. When activated by sliding shortly before firing, it grants a substantial damage boost and drastically improves recoil direction, allowing for shockingly consistent kills at ranges that defy expectations. The combination of Under Pressure and Kickstart creates a fusion rifle that feels laser-guided and unforgiving, capable of mapping opponents with terrifying reliability.
